We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results
New

Senior Drupal Developer - Proposal

Dynamo Technologies LLC
United States, Virginia, Vienna
1951 Kidwell Drive (Show on map)
Sep 17, 2025

Job Description:

This contract is to provide services to assist with Drupal enhancements and operation and maintenance support on the FNS Drupal Websites. The vendor shall provide full Operations, Maintenance, and Enhancement (OM&E) support and Azure platform engineering support.

Dynamo Technologies LLC is seeking a Sr. Developer that is required to be a Certified Drupal Developer, have relevant Azure platform experience and should have proven experience on Agile projects and have expertise in Agile Analysis (e.g., capturing user stories), Design, Development, Agile Testing, Configuration Management, Systems Architecture, Content Delivery Systems (e.g., Akamai and Azure), and experience architecting and instantiating Azure Kubernetes Container Services across multiple Azure subscriptions and platforms. The developer will have experience building Drupal custom modules, writing and extending Drupal core and custom modules to improve the functionality of site that enhance the User Experience (UX). The developer must have experience implementing multi-language sites including support both for natively translated pages and automated API call to Google to provide other translated content. The developer must have integrated custom and third-party API services to share content across multiple Drupal sites. The developer must have experience with search API facets, taxonomies, and working with Solr search and Redis caching and a minimum of five (5) years of FNS Drupal experience.

Must have 5 years USDA FNS Drupal experience

This is a proposal position contingent upon award.

Duties/ Responsibilities



  • Certified Drupal Developer with a minimum of five (5) years of FNS Drupal experience.
  • Relevant Azure platform experience, including:

    • Architecting and instantiating Azure Kubernetes Container Services (AKS) across multiple subscriptions and platforms.
    • Experience with Akamai and Azure Content Delivery Systems.


  • Proven experience working on Agile projects, including:

    • Agile analysis (e.g., capturing user stories).
    • Agile design, development, and testing.
    • Configuration management and systems architecture.


  • Experience building and extending Drupal custom modules and core modules to improve site functionality and enhance User Experience (UX).
  • Skilled in implementing multi-language sites, including:

    • Support for natively translated pages.
    • Automated API calls (e.g., Google Translation API) for additional translated content.


  • Experience integrating custom and third-party API services to share content across multiple Drupal sites.
  • Expertise with Search API facets, taxonomies, and Solr search.
  • Experience with Redis caching to optimize performance and scalability.


Required Skills/Abilities



  • Must have 5 years USDA FNS Drupal experience
  • Certified Drupal Developer and should have proven experience on Agile projects supporting Drupal websites, migrating sites to Azure, and upgrading applications across multiple major Drupal versions, e.g., from Drupal 8 to Drupal 9 and from Drupal 9 to Drupal 10.
  • Expertise in Drupal core and monitoring and applying Drupal updates and security patches as well as conducting security scans and remediation of issues.
  • Expertise in website management, online tools, Quality Assurance, Usability, and User Acceptance Testing.
  • Expertise in Application Programming Interface (API) development and maintenance.
  • Knowledge in Google Analytics 4, Looker Studio, and Google Search Console including establishing UTM parameters. Expertise in using cloud-based data warehouse (such as Google BigQuery) for management of large datasets including storage and analysis.
  • Expertise in systems used to manage identify and login credentials across multiple applications.
  • Expertise in integrating login systems into websites and applications.
  • Knowledge in website and tool tutorial strategies including, but not limited to, interactive website/app walkthroughs; video development; and other materials.
  • Experience with security standards and procedures including, but not limited to, requirements, protocols, and procedures (quarterly privileged user authentication, annual security evaluations, data/artifact request, etc.).
  • Expertise in Section 508 compliance and remediation.
  • Expertise in Adobe Acrobat formatting and editing software.
  • U.S. citizenship required


Education and Experience:



  • Bachelor's degree in computer science, Information Technology, other computer-related disciplines or comparable experience.
  • Minimum of five (5) years of FNS Drupal experience.


Travel Requirement:



  • N/A


Clearance Requirement:



  • Ability to obtain a Public Trust


Salary Range:

115-125k annually (salary dependent upon experience)

Dynamo is a full lifecycle digital transformation company providing best-in-class technology and mission support services to our clients. Dynamo's mission is to lead the digital transformation industry and provide best-in-class solutions for our clients with a truly human touch.

We leverage industry leading practices to empower our clients, ultimately providing them with the necessary tools, knowledge, and information required to successfully achieve their strategic goals, while optimizing their operations.

Through our partnerships, boldness, and authenticity, Dynamo goes against the grain of a traditional government contracting company by providing top-caliber team members, delivering quality results, and always exceeding expectations.

Dynamo Technologies is an Equal Op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, national origin, religion, sex, pregnancy, disability, protected veteran status, age, or any other characteristic protected by law.

JFNDNP

Applied = 0

(web-759df7d4f5-j8zzc)